Explore Gujarat – A Perfect Blend Of Heritage, Culture, And Nature

Gujarat is a land of legends and diverse landscapes, offering a perfect mix of history, spirituality, wildlife, and vibrant traditions. From the white desert of Kutch shimmering under the moonlight to the ancient temples of Somnath and Dwarka, Gujarat captivates every traveler. Discover the architectural brilliance of stepwells, forts, and palaces, experience the thrill of wildlife safaris at Gir, and enjoy the colorful charm of its festivals and handicrafts. Whether you’re walking through heritage cities, exploring coastal towns, or soaking in the serenity of hills, Gujarat promises an unforgettable journey filled with rich experiences.

  • Beautiful Landscapes: Witness the surreal beauty of the Great Rann of Kutch, Saputara Hills, Girnar, and Mandvi Beach.
  • Cultural Heritage: Explore UNESCO World Heritage sites like Champaner-Pavagadh, the Rani ki Vav stepwell in Patan, and the Modhera Sun Temple.
  • Adventure Activities: Enjoy desert safaris in Kutch, trekking in Saputara, and bird-watching at Nal Sarovar Bird Sanctuary.
  • Spiritual Journeys: Visit sacred destinations such as Somnath, Dwarkadhish Temple, Akshardham, and Palitana temples.
  • Gastronomic Delights: Relish traditional Gujarati thali, dhokla, fafda, theplas, and mouth-watering sweets like jalebi and ghari.
  • Festivals: Experience the colorful Navratri celebrations, Uttarayan (kite festival), and the Rann Utsav that showcases the state’s culture.
  • Wildlife Encounters: Spot the majestic Asiatic lions at Gir National Park and explore marine life at Marine National Park in Jamnagar.
  • Best Time to Visit: October–March for pleasant weather, cultural festivals, and the best wildlife and desert experiences.
